Examining HTTP headers beyond User-Agent reveals attack tools and automated scripts. Missing standard headers, unusual ordering, non-standard values, and inconsistencies with claimed client identity all serve as reliable detection signals.
Cross-Origin Resource Sharing misconfigurations can expose sensitive APIs to unauthorized origins. Wildcard policies, reflected origins, and null origin allowlisting create vulnerabilities that attackers exploit for data theft and unauthorized actions.
